The trading or dealing desk provides these traders with instantaneous order execution, which is crucial. For example, when an acquisition is announced, day traders looking at merger arbitrage can place their orders before the rest of the market is able to take advantage of the price differential. Day traders are attuned to events that cause short-term market moves. Scheduled announcements day trading platform such as the release of economic statistics, corporate earnings, or interest rate announcements are subject to market expectations and market psychology. That is, markets react when those expectations are not met or are exceeded—usually with sudden, significant moves which can greatly benefit day traders. Day traders need to monitor open and potential trades, every trading day.

For example, day traders using this indicator might enter into a trade when the price moves outside the cloud to suggest a new trend. That trade can be held until the trading day ends to take profits or until the Kijun Sen line is crossed to take a loss. Traders might use a trailing stop loss that follows price action and is situated on the opposite side of the Kijun Sen line. Most day traders use technical analysis for their trade plans due to the objective trading signals it can provide in normal trading conditions that help improve your odds on a day trade. Other day traders might use fundamental information and news releases to trade on, especially when the assumptions that underlie technical analysis break down.

You’ll pay a flat $1 per contract on the buy, but nothing on the sell, which translates to $0.50 per round-trip, compared to the $0.65 industry standard. Tastytrade also caps the commission on each leg of the options trade to just $10, making it one of the best places to trade options. Commissions are also capped on cryptocurrency trades, while stock and ETF trades are always commission-free. Charles Schwab is a great overall broker, and this trait shows in its trading platform, competitive pricing and range of research.

Its premier offering is StreetSmart Edge, a customizable platform available with downloadable software or accessible via cloud-based technology online. It also has a suite of programs called StreetSmart Central for options trading. Finally, the broker offers mobile trading, available on either the Schwab or StreetSmart Mobile apps. A key consideration for day traders is trading platform quality, which can impact execution speed and price quotes. Another notable risk is that day traders often use leverage to enter positions, which means they can lose more than they risk on any given trade. Traders who don’t have enough trading capital also risk being undercapitalized, meaning they can burn through their accounts quickly.
